SK Group Chairman Chey Tae-won on SK Hynix Stock Price: Avoid Frequent Trading, Long-Term Holding is Better for Asset Preservation
Odaily reported that Chey Tae-won, Chairman of SK Group and the Korea Chamber of Commerce and Industry (KCCI), stated today at the KCCI Summer Forum that although SK Hynix's stock price has recently experienced a significant correction, investors should not engage in frequent buying and selling. Instead, they should hold the stock from a long-term perspective. As the AI industry continues to develop, memory demand will keep growing. He remarked, "AI is still like a 4-year-old child, but it will eventually grow into an adult. The market will still require massive memory support, and related demand will inevitably grow exponentially. While it is impossible to predict the stock price movement next month, repeatedly buying and selling is not advisable. Holding quietly is a better way to protect assets." (Etoday)
